From Brighton Beach to Woodhull Hospital by subway
To get from Brighton Beach to Woodhull Hospital in New York - New Jersey, take the Q subway from Brighton Beach station to 14 St-Union Sq station. Next, take the L subway from 14 St-Union Sq station to Grand St station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 3 min. The ride fare is $2.90.
